Starting in the Bustling Heart of Ho Chi Minh
The tour kicks off at 7:30 AM at Cào Cào Adventures in District 1, ideally near public transportation. We love the way the guide immediately immerses you in the city’s pulse, navigating through the lively, sometimes chaotic traffic of Saigon. This initial stretch is both exhilarating and educational—you get a real taste of Vietnamese urban life, which helps set the scene for what’s to come.
One reviewer, Sairaj, shared, “It was fun riding with Quynh Nhu (Sunny), aka Wiun You, through Ho Chi Minh’s chaotic motorbike traffic,” which highlights how skilled and friendly the guides are at making everyone feel comfortable in busy conditions. This portion is essential for building confidence and experiencing the city’s true energy.
Transition to Thanh a Peninsula: The Green Escape
After about an hour and a half of navigating the city, the scenery begins to change. The urban noise softens, replaced by the calming sights of quiet backroads, shaded canals, and lush greenery. This abrupt shift is what makes this tour stand out. You’re leaving behind the chaos but not losing the vibrancy—just experiencing it in a different, more peaceful context.
Exploring Binh Quoi Village and Its Spiritual Heart
The next segment takes you into Binh Quoi Village, often called the city’s “green lung.” Here, you’ll pedal past traditional houses, canals, and idyllic rice paddies that evoke a rural Mekong vibe. Visiting Binh Quoi Temple offers a glimpse into the spiritual life of local communities, adding depth to the experience.
A reviewer, Sheila, described this part as “an astounding experience,” noting how navigating Ho Chi Minh’s traffic initially was nerve-wracking but then turned into a rewarding adventure. The peaceful village atmosphere, combined with the chance to see locals going about their daily routines, makes this stop memorable.
Tasting Authentic Local Delights
One of the tour’s highlights is the sampling of local street food and treats. The guide, who is a native, introduces you to flavors that might otherwise be missed if you’re just wandering alone. These snacks, often fresh and simple, provide a real taste of Vietnamese island and river life.
Peaceful Stops and Cultural Insights
Further stops include Bình Qui Temple and a lotus pond, where you can pause to take photos and absorb the tranquil environment. These moments are perfect for reflection and enjoying the natural beauty away from the city’s hustle.
The Ride Back and Reflection
After about 2.5 hours of riding, the group heads back toward the starting point. The entire journey, around 25-30 km, balances the thrill of city riding with the serenity of countryside scenery. The bikes, primarily top-quality mountain bikes, are comfortable and suitable for varying terrain, making the experience accessible for most physically active travelers.

Practical Considerations

Fitness and Confidence
This tour is best suited for those who are comfortable riding in traffic and have good physical fitness. The first section involves navigating busy city streets, which can be a challenge for inexperienced cyclists.
Duration and Group Size
The tour lasts approximately four hours, with a maximum of eight participants, ensuring a more personalized experience. Smaller groups mean more individual attention and a relaxed pace.
Accessibility and Suitability
Given the riding through traffic and some uneven terrain, it’s ideal for travelers who can handle moderate physical activity. If you’re unsure, it’s wise to assess your comfort level with urban biking.
Booking and Cancellation
Booking is straightforward, with free cancellation available up to 24 hours in advance—providing flexibility if plans change.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Is this tour suitable for beginners?
The tour is best for those confident riding in traffic and with good physical fitness. It involves navigating busy city streets and some uneven terrain, so beginners might find it challenging.
What should I bring on the tour?
Bring comfortable clothing suitable for cycling, a hat or sunglasses for sun protection, and sunscreen. The guide provides bottled water and snacks, but you may want to carry personal items or a small camera.
Are the bikes appropriate for all sizes?
Yes, the tour offers top-quality mountain bikes in all sizes, ensuring a comfortable fit for everyone.
What is included in the price?
The tour includes bike rental, helmet, professional guides, bottled water, and healthy snacks or local treats.
How long does the entire experience last?
The tour lasts approximately 4 hours, covering around 25-30 km, from city streets to scenic rural areas and back.
Is there any cultural or historical information provided?
Yes, guides share personal insights and stories about the local villages, temples, and environment, enriching your understanding of the area.
Can I cancel if my plans change?
Yes, you can cancel free of charge up to 24 hours before the activity, making it flexible for last-minute adjustments.
